lyophilise def, also known as freeze-drying, is a process where a substance is frozen and then dried under a vacuum. This method is commonly used for preserving sensitive materials such as pharmaceuticals, foods, and biological samples. The process of lyophilise def begins with freezing the substance to a very low temperature. This freezing step is crucial as it helps to preserve the structure and properties of the material. Once the substance is frozen, it is placed in a vacuum chamber where the temperature is slowly raised. As the temperature increases, the frozen water in the material turns into vapor without passing through a liquid phase. This process is called sublimation.
During sublimation, the frozen material loses its water content and is transformed into a dry, porous material. This process helps to remove moisture from the substance without damaging its structure. The final product of lyophilise def is a lightweight and stable material that can be easily reconstituted by adding water.
One of the main benefits of lyophilise def is that it allows for long-term storage of sensitive materials. By removing moisture from the substance, lyophilise def helps to prevent degradation and spoilage. This makes lyophilised products ideal for use in the pharmaceutical and food industries, where the stability of the material is crucial.
lyophilise def is also beneficial for preserving the potency of pharmaceutical products. Many drugs are sensitive to heat and moisture, which can cause them to degrade over time. By using lyophilise def, pharmaceutical companies can extend the shelf life of their products and ensure that they remain effective for longer periods.
In addition to preserving sensitive materials, lyophilise def also has practical benefits. The lightweight and stable nature of lyophilised products make them easy to transport and store. This is especially beneficial for industries that require materials to be shipped over long distances or stored for extended periods.
Furthermore, lyophilise def is a versatile process that can be used for a wide range of materials. From proteins and enzymes to fruits and vegetables, almost any substance can be lyophilised. This flexibility makes lyophilise def a valuable tool for various industries that require the preservation of sensitive materials.
Another advantage of lyophilise def is that it allows for the easy reconstitution of the material. Once the lyophilised product is ready to be used, all that is needed is to add water. This makes lyophilised products convenient and efficient for use in a variety of applications.
